The Importance of Market Awareness

Market trends fluctuate, affecting everything from the list price to the final sale price. In a seller’s market, characterized by demand surpassing supply, one may observe competitive bidding among prospective home buyers, which can elevate the price of your property.

In contrast, during a buyer’s market, where supply exceeds demand, it may be necessary to implement innovative real estate marketing strategies to draw interest and achieve a higher selling price. Knowing where you stand is the first step in developing a successful home-selling strategy regardless of market conditions.

Local vs. National Market Trends

While national real estate market trends provide a broad overview, the local market will most directly impact your home sale. Local real estate markets vary significantly, even within the same state or city.

For instance, while the broader market might be experiencing a slowdown, your neighborhood could still see high demand. This is why understanding the local market is just as important, if not more so, than keeping an eye on national trends.

Marketing Strategies for Different Market Conditions

Your marketing strategy should be flexible, adapting to both general market conditions and specific local trends. When homes sell quickly, also called a ‘hot market’, you must focus on maximizing exposure through various real estate marketing techniques, such as social media platforms and video marketing. These tools can highlight your home’s unique features, appealing to real estate investors and potential clients.

On the other hand, in a slower market, more intensive marketing efforts may be necessary. Consider hosting multiple open houses or offering virtual tours to give prospective buyers a comprehensive view of your property. Email marketing campaigns can also effectively reach out to interested parties with previous interest in homes within your price range.

Enhancing Curb Appeal and Staging

First impressions matter, and this is where curb appeal comes into play. Enhancing your home’s curb appeal may entail something quick and easy, like applying a fresh coat of paint or something extensive, such as new landscaping. Inside, consider professional staging to make your home as inviting as possible. This might involve decluttering, removing personal items like family photos, and arranging furniture to showcase the space effectively.

These efforts can beautify your property, making it stand out to potential buyers and increasing the likelihood of receiving a higher offer.

Strategies for Securing the Best Offer

Securing the best offer in any market involves more than just setting the right price. It’s about creating a competitive atmosphere among potential buyers. Even in a buyer’s market, where offers might be fewer, having multiple prospective buyers interested in your home can lead to a higher offer.

Real estate professionals often suggest strategies like setting a slightly lower list price to encourage more interest, which can lead to potential bidding wars that drive up the final sale price. In a seller’s market, you might hold off on accepting the first offer to see if better ones come in, especially if your home has garnered significant attention.

Understanding Closing Costs and Final Sale Price

Once you’ve accepted an offer, the selling process moves into the final stages. This includes managing closing costs, final inspections, and ensuring all legal paperwork is in order. The key here is to stay informed and involved as you work with your agent to ensure everything moves smoothly to the closing date.

Understanding closing costs is crucial, as these can significantly impact your net profit from the sale. These costs may include your agent’s commissions, transfer taxes, and any agreed-upon repairs. By anticipating these expenses ahead of time, you can better prepare for the final sale and ensure you’re getting the best possible deal.
